I had the AppleCare plan on my Powerbook G4. The laptop was 2 years and 9 months into the warranty when the hinge loosened up. The lcd lid would wobble back and forth about an inch. Not a big deal but since I had the warranty I sent it in for repair. Three days later it came back with the hinge tightened up but a couple weeks later it was loose again. Sent it back again and this time they replaced the hinge and three days later it comes back with a new hinge. Unfortunately in transit some dirt had gotten behind the LCD panel and so back it went. This time on the fourth day I got a call from Apple saying the new replacement LCD panel was delayed and asked if I wanted to wait or accept a brand new MacBook Pro instead. It took me all of about a NY minute to make up my mind and I'm now typing this ion a brand new MBP. The initial frustration was minor compared to getting a three year newer laptop with twice the RAM and HD space and, four times the processing power.
Apple then called to say that the remainder of my AppleCare warranty on the old computer would be refunded. I don't know how their math works but I was refunded a third of the AppleCare Plan cost. As I said, I only had three months remaining. I used that refund and applied it to a new AppleCare warranty for my new MBP.
I am still amazed at the turnaround time for the repairs. Three days from my door to my door is incredible.

Normally rating a product, based on anything other that performance, quality etc.. is something I don't do. My One Star rating is strictly based on Amazon's delivery time. Until you actually receive the package and activate it. the product is worthless. Amazon's delayed delivery and my stupidity are equally at fault.
I had been saving this in my cart for months. I purchased my laptop at the end of May 2007. Not wanting to put out $299 before I needed to, I decided to order it from Amazon a month before my original warranty expired, not realizing that it could take TWO MONTHS to receive and activate it. Of course that would be too late.
I called Amazon the other day when I realized this, and asked if the warranty would be in effect as soon as I ordered it and was told that I would have to wait the two months or so to receive it and then and only then could I activate it. Bummer because I have been thinking of ordering it since I first bought my laptop last year. This one is $50 less than the cost at the Apple store. I thought that I had plenty of time ... that error cost me an additional $50. Fortunately the Apple Store is only about 20 minutes from my house. The early bird catches the $50 worm. Order in plenty of time, probably at least 3 months in advance, just to be sure. |
